  1. Hi there. I'm an Aussie who left Australia for London when I was 33. I did not have private health cover up to that point. Whilst in London I did have private health cover. I'm now 41 and we have now just returned to Australia. I've been told that I have to pay 20% extra loading on any private health premiums. 2% for every year I have not had private cover. The Australian insurance companies will not recognise my 8 years of private medical coverage whilst in London. So I have to start from scratch. Is this correct? Have others had the same experience when returning to Oz? Thanks Paul
